Output 633bf271bbc18540bc72b1ed262bf22d6dcb885a8a7485a61be0d77d2fc2e804:5

value
3247175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45c948575b67a5b9aee8ff308a7c0fdf93014e2 OP_EQUAL
address
3M3t5o1ufRPmr7ykEmax5mG31y6Rc48TK3
transaction
633bf271bbc18540bc72b1ed262bf22d6dcb885a8a7485a61be0d77d2fc2e804
confirmations
476159
spent
true